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ll conduct a thorough inspection of your property to identify the source and extent of the Category 2 water dam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and assess the severity of the damage. This step typically takes 30-60 minutes, depending on the size of the affected area.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Next, we’ll use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to extract the Category 2 water from your property. This can take anywhere from 2-12 hours, depending on the amount of water involved and the complexity of the job.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is removed, we’ll use industrial-grade fans and dehumidifiers to dry out your property. This step is critical, as it prevents further damage and secondary water damage issues.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Finally, we’ll thoroughly clean and disinfect your property to remove any bacteria, viruses, or other contaminants that may have been introduced during the water damage.
Step 5: Reconstruction and Repair
Once the cleaning and sanitizing steps are complete, we’ll work with you to repair and restore your property to its original condition. This may involve replacing drywall, flooring, and other materials that were damaged during the water event.

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) Cost in East Rockaway, NY
The cost of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) service in East Rockaway, NY can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on our experience with similar jobs in the area.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Category 2 Water Extraction (small area) |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ment required |
| Category 2 Water Extraction (large area) | $3,000 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ment required |
| Category 2 Water Damage Repair (drywall, flooring, etc.) | $2,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ials damaged, labor required |
| Category 2 Water Damage Cleanup (contents, belongings, etc.) | $1,500 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of contents damaged, labor required |
| Category 2 Water Damage Prevention (waterproofing, etc.) | $500 – $2,000 | Size of area, type of waterproofing required, labor required |

Q: What’s the difference between Gray Water and Black Water?
A: Gray Water is contaminated with bacteria, viruses, and other microorganisms, but it’s not as severe as Black Water, which contains fecal matter and other hazardous substances. Our team is equipped to handle both types of water damage.
